The table below provides summary statistics and contractor rates for jobs requiring Firewall skills. It covers contract job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 2 December 2025,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
2 Dec 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 69 55 47
Rank change year-on-year -14 -8 +19
Contract jobs citing Firewall 1,288 1,309 1,951
As % of all contract jobs in the UK 3.58% 3.67% 4.29%
As % of the Communications & Networking category 32.77% 30.01% 31.00%
Number of daily rates quoted 820 791 1,286
10th Percentile £313 £313 £313
25th Percentile £413 £406 £413
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£500 £525 £528
Median % change year-on-year -4.76% -0.47% +0.48%
75th Percentile £600 £613 £627
90th Percentile £675 £675 £720
UK excluding London median daily rate £488 £500 £500
% change year-on-year -2.50% - +5.26%
Number of hourly rates quoted 31 21 56
10th Percentile - - £35.00
25th Percentile £29.00 £20.00 £61.88
Median hourly rate £41.50 £35.00 £65.98
Median % change year-on-year +18.57% -46.95% +86.60%
75th Percentile £81.50 £41.50 £76.25
90th Percentile £89.63 £48.75 £76.53
UK excluding London median hourly rate £65.75 £22.50 £65.98
% change year-on-year +192.21% -65.90% +60.81%
